Why Shipments Free Is Gaining Traction Across the US
Economic uncertainty and shifting consumer behavior are central to the rising interest in free shipping. Many Americans face tighter monthly budgets, driving demand for transparent, low-cost delivery solutions. At the same time, e-commerce growth continues to reshape how people shop online—research shows over 60% of consumers now prioritize fast, predictable shipping over promotional discounts. This shift signals a move toward value-driven logistics, where free shipping acts as a clear benefit rather than a gimmick.
The digital marketing and retail ecosystems have also adapted. Platforms and retailers increasingly use free shipping as a trust-building tool to reduce cart abandonment and increase order values. Faster delivery expectations, combined with heightened awareness of shipping delays and hidden costs, have made the promise of free shipping more valuable than ever.

How Shipments Free Actually Functions in Practice
True “Shipments Free” doesn’t mean shipping happens at no cost—rather, it typically reflects a balance between logistics efficiency, economy, and customer value. Most commonly, it’s achieved through consolidated deliveries, in-store pickup options, interest-free installment plans, or partnerships that reduce overhead. For individuals and small businesses, accessing free shipping often means selecting delivery windows with lower rates, enrolling in shipping subscription services, or choosing cost-effective fulfillment networks.
The process is straightforward: users activate free shipping by optimizing delivery preferences—such as choosing bulk pickups, scheduled drop-offs, or bundling orders—and carriers leverage technology to deliver cost savings across networks without passing expenses to the customer.

How do I actually get free shipping—and does it always cover everything?
Free shipping may apply within printed thresholds, online promotions, or fulfillment bundles. Always check carrier policies or retailer terms—some free options exclude oversized items or require in-store pickup.
Does free shipping increase delivery time?
In most cases, yes—consolidated shipments can delay delivery by a day or two to reduce costs. Users should weigh convenience against cost savings.
